Oh, you MUST MUST MUST watch Pushing Daisies. It comes on ABC at 8pm EST on Wednesdays.
It's so delightfully different and brilliantly written. The dialog is hysterically funny.
It's very fanciful, about a pie-maker named Ned who can touch dead things and bring them back to life, but if he touches them again they go back to being dead. He brings his childhood sweetheart back, but can never touch her again. Ned works with a private investigator, bringing murder victims back to life to find out who killed them. He also owns a pie shop called "The Pie Hole." The whole thing is extremely colorful... it's like you're watching a fairy tale.
No gore, and it's hilarious.
The cast (Lee Pace, Anna Friel, Chi McBride, Kristin Chenoweth, Swoosie Kurtz, Ellen Greene, etc.) is amazing too, they work together really, really well.
It's my favorite show. Can you tell? ;)

Three that I would recommend are
-Due South - about a Canadian Mountie in Chicago - funny, heartwarming and I like that they match the Mountie with a city cop, plus there are some elements of fantasy
-Wonderfalls - about a girl who talks to inanimate objects - a hilarious and charming series which got cancel too soon
-The Incredible Hulk - series with Bill Bixby - I like the story line and it is both an action show and also like an adventure, I like that they didn't dumb things down for the audience
